Skip to content
Write review For Business
  • Login

Contact Palm Island Resort and Spa Customer Service

Palm Island Resort and Spa Phone Numbers and Emails

Toll-Free Number:

  • (866) 237-2157
    USA / Canada
Call customer service
Send Message

Customer Service:

  • (954) 949-2132
    International
  • +44 124 545 9906
    UK / Europe

Legal:

  • (800) 858-4618
  • (954) 481-8787

Palm Island Resort and Spa Emails:

Customer Service
Tours and Excursions
Media
Is this your business?
PissedConsumer Club

Contact Information

Palm Island Resort and Spa Website:

Palm Island Resort and Spa Help Center:

Corporate Office Address:

Palm Island Resort and Spa, The Grenadines
Palm Island
Grenadines, Grenadines
Saint Vincent And The Grenadines

Other Info (opening hours):

Other Location:

Attn: Legal

1065 SW 30th Avenue

Deerfield Beach, FL 33442

More contact details

Fax:

+1 (954) 481-1661

Compare Palm Island Resort and Spa Customer Service To

Companies are selected automatically by the algorithm. A company's rating is calculated using a mathematical algorithm that evaluates the information in your profile. The algorithm parameters are: user's rating, number of resolved issues, number of company's responses etc. The algorithm is subject to change in future.

Write a review
Do you have something to say about Palm Island Resort and Spa? What happened? What can we help you with?
Submit review Don't show this popup